binpash / shasta
A shell AST library in Python
☆9Updated 2 months ago
Alternatives and similar repositories for shasta:
Users that are interested in shasta are comparing it to the libraries listed below
- The dash shell as a linkable library. Tracks https://git.kernel.org/pub/scm/utils/dash/dash.git, with extended interfaces, bindings for P…☆41Updated 2 months ago
- Cerberus C semantics☆61Updated this week
- A tool for testing C compilers automatically☆20Updated 9 years ago
- Numba compatible SCFG (Structured Control Flow Graphs) utilities.☆19Updated this week
- Like `which`, for dynamic libraries☆39Updated 3 months ago
- Semantic model for aspects of ELF static linking and DWARF debug information☆43Updated 3 months ago
- The C4 Concurrent C Fuzzer☆14Updated last year
- Programmable, human-readable inlining of Python code☆28Updated 2 years ago
- Python bindings for Comby☆13Updated last year
- Some experiments with SMT solvers and GIMPLE IR☆36Updated last year
- A Low Barrier Proof Assistant☆80Updated this week
- A python implementation of delta debugging tool.☆23Updated last year
- A dynamic method for detecting faults in incremental and parallel builds.☆17Updated 2 years ago
- Clade is a tool for extracting information about software build process and source code☆21Updated last year
- A collection of lambda calculus interpreters and development tools☆14Updated 2 years ago
- Unit testing for SQL queries☆24Updated 7 months ago
- A precise and scalable pointer analysis for LLVM, written in Ascent☆66Updated last month
- A tool for analyzing syntactic and semantic properties of C Preprocessor macros in C programs☆10Updated 3 months ago
- Some experiments with SMT solvers and GIMPLE IR☆73Updated this week
- Pull your compiler up with abstract bootstraps.☆31Updated 2 years ago
- Convert an EBNF grammar to the tree-sitter dsl☆26Updated last year
- A Simple Abstract Interpreter, built for teaching purposes☆18Updated 4 years ago
- experiments in building tiny tracing JITs in various languages (Prolog to start)☆10Updated 6 months ago
- A reusable compiler backend for the i386, x86_64, ARM and AArch64 architecture based on TCC, with an IR on bytecode level including type …☆13Updated last year
- Quantum circuits compiler with staging and continuations☆16Updated 4 months ago
- Materials for the talk "Python already has a frontend for your compiler" at PiterPy 2023☆17Updated last year
- wassail (WebAssembly static analyzer and inspection library) is a toolkit to perform both lightweight and heavyweight static analysis of …☆52Updated last week
- Python bindings for the egg-smol rust library☆71Updated this week
- An overview of property-based testing functionality☆58Updated last month
- Extract semantic information about static Python code☆74Updated 3 weeks ago